我想使用sqlite浏览器检查androids内部数据库文件。据我了解,联系人等存储在Android上的sqllite数据库中。现在我想使用sqlite浏览器阅读这些表格。为此,我需要指定db文件,但它位于何处?问题是模拟器的位置在哪里?它在真实设备上的什么位置?我可以在没有root的真实设备上访问它吗? 最佳答案 所有数据库都保存在:/data/data/the.app.package.name/databases/the_name_of_db不,您无法在非root手机中访问该文件。幸运的是,模拟器已获得root权限。
我是android的初学者,所以请解释一下你的答案。我一直在尝试使用ButterKnife,但遇到了一些问题。我检查了许多建议迁移到androidx的答案。我这样做了,但我遇到了许多其他错误。实际上,当我构建项目时,没有出现任何错误。但是,当我尝试在应用程序中运行它时,会出现以下内容:ERROR:[TAG]Failedtoresolvevariable'${project.version}'还有这些:org.gradle.execution.MultipleBuildFailures:Buildcompletedwith1failures.atorg.gradle.initializa
我怀疑final局部变量是否比没有final的局部变量更能被Java编译器或dex优化。final变量和变量在Android性能上有什么区别吗?谢谢。for循环:for(finalintx:list)ret+=x;尝试捕捉:try{/*dosomething*/}catch(finalIOExceptione){}功能:voidecho(finalStrings){print(s);} 最佳答案 我实际上看过一些来自GoogleDevs的视频,我记得他们曾说过,当你声明你的变量final时,VM知道这个变量不会改变它,它会提高性能。
http://developer.android.com/training/basics/firstapp/building-ui.html我一直在学习本教程,但是我有两个错误,都是“R无法解析为变量”。我过去制作过android应用程序(简单的),我记得通过检查我是否有importR语句(我没有)以及项目在构建之前是否已清理来解决这个问题再次(我清理了它,但仍然出现错误)。我不知所措。谢谢!*我还想提一下,我确实看到同标题的帖子有170次点击,“删除导入R语句”的解决方案不适用于我的问题(我不认为)再次感谢所有代码都直接来自上面的链接,但这里是为了方便起见activity_my_fi
我是在Android上开发Opencv应用程序的初学者。我在Android上编译OpenCV示例(15个谜题)时遇到两个错误:1.错误:找不到符号变量GL_TEXTURE_EXTERNAL_OES2.错误:android.hardward.camera2包不存在。 最佳答案 在项目结构中将编译SDK版本和构建工具更改为最新的BUTonmoduleopencv。 关于android-错误:cannotfindsymbolvariableGL_TEXTURE_EXTERNAL_OES+Ope
我使用以下指南在ReactNative中创建了一个示例应用Reactnativeandroid但是当我运行react-nativerun-android时。我收到以下异常。11-2516:10:35.3261796-1897/com.awesomeE/ReactNative:GotJSException:ReferenceError:Can'tfindvariable:require11-2516:10:35.3271796-1897/com.awesomeE/AndroidRuntime:FATALEXCEPTION:mqt_jsProcess:com.awesome,PID:179
目前,我的sqlite数据库文件未加密,它是从assets文件夹复制到应用程序data/data/mypackage/databases文件夹。现在我想添加SQLCipher库到我的项目并开始使用它们。我可以加密db文件并将其复制到assets并在应用程序中使用相同的key吗?是否可以在Windows上加密数据库?我需要做什么? 最佳答案 我认为我们应该这样做SQLiteDatabasenormalDB=null;SQLiteDatabasecryptedDB=null;normalDB=SQLiteDatabase.openDat
我在我的应用程序中使用MediaStore.Images.Media.EXTERNAL_CONTENT_URI(ExternalDB::data/data/com.android.provider.media/external.db))用我自己的_display_name保存图像,例如:image_101。jpg但一段时间后显示名称更改为长号。像1327392947034.jpg。下次当我用我的_display_name(image_101.jpg)获取图像时,它在外部数据库中什么也找不到。谁能告诉我为什么会这样?谢谢 最佳答案 我
我有一个类Item(见下文),我在其中使用了一些Roomdb注释。它还有一个名为ItemInfo的嵌套类。这两个类都有一个空的构造函数。问题是,当我尝试序列化Item类的对象时,应用程序崩溃并出现以下错误:E/AndroidRuntime:FATALEXCEPTION:mainProcess:com.android.carrymates,PID:18526java.lang.SecurityException:Cannotmakeajava.lang.reflect.Methodconstructoraccessibleatjava.lang.reflect.AccessibleObj
这个问题在这里已经有了答案:"Rcannotberesolvedtoavariable"?[duplicate](30个答案)关闭9年前。在创建新的Android应用程序项目后,我在MainActivity.java文件中收到错误“R无法解析为变量”。这是它的内容:packagecom.example.firstapp;importandroid.os.Bundle;importandroid.app.Activity;importandroid.view.Menu;publicclassMainActivityextendsActivity{@Overrideprotectedvoi